如何知道从不同的片段中检索数据

时间:2015-11-16 11:35:00

标签: android android-fragments

在我的活动中,我有“片段A”,其中有一个添加“片段B”的按钮。 “片段A”从URL中检索数据并显示前3个项目,并显示所有按钮,打开“片段B”并显示所有项目。有没有办法检查片段B中是否在片段A中检索到数据,所以我不会进行无用的URL提取?

int64_t

2 个答案:

答案 0 :(得分:2)

在片段A中创建String类型的实例变量。您获得的响应可以存储在字符串中,并以捆绑形式发送到片段B.在片段B中检查相同。如果字符串为空或为null这意味着没有进行服务呼叫。否则,您可以使用相同的响应

答案 1 :(得分:1)

在片段A中取一个bool变量。

如果在片段A中收到数据。

让它成真。

其他错误

并将其发送到片段B如果真的则无需再次呼叫。

修改

您还可以在共享Prefrence中保存此布尔变量。 并随心所欲地获取它。